2012-04-08 9 views
1

Ich habe eine Anwendung, die ich als ein JApplet verwende. Es greift auf das Internet zu, aber ich habe das Problem gefunden, warum es nicht funktioniert, weil es anscheinend nicht vertrauenswürdig ist.JApplet verbindet sich nicht mit dem Internet Problem - Wie man vertrauenswürdig macht?

Wie kann ich darum, die Anwendung gehen vertraut :)

+0

Eine Möglichkeit, das Sandbox-Applet auszuführen, besteht darin, Ihrem Server einen Proxy hinzuzufügen, der den Inhalt abruft und ihn "lokal" für das Applet bereitstellt. (Und bevor Sie fragen, ich habe es nicht getan, und Ihr Google ist so gut wie meins.) –

Antwort

2

Der einzige Weg, ein Applet vertraut zu machen, ist es, alle Gläser zu unterzeichnen.

Wenn Sie kein offizielles Zertifikat haben, können Sie eigene erstellen, die der Benutzer dann akzeptieren muss.

Verwenden Sie "keytool" im JDK für diese Operationen.

+0

Wie würde ich das eigentlich tun? – Tim

+1

Ich habe dieses Tutorial gefunden, indem ich auf Google nach "applet keytool" suche: http://java.sun.com/developer/onlineTraining/Programming/JDCBook/signed.html. Es scheint die Grundlagen abzudecken. –